Streetcar to run late on weekends for UA students. Citing increased ridership by returning University of Arizona students, city officials are extending late-night Sun Link service on Thursday, Friday and Saturday nights. Streetcars will again run until 2 am on those nights — service had been cut back in June. Read more. Posted Aug 17, 2016, 9:13 am. Tucson...
